How Our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Service Works
Our process is designed to make your life easier during this difficult time. We take the time to explain every step, so you know what to expect. Our team is IICRC certified and committed to delivering exceptional results.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will thoroughly inspect your property to identify the extent of the damage. This includes checking for water saturation, moisture levels, and any signs of structural damage. We’ll provide a detailed report outlining our findings and recommendations for the best course of action.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using advanced equipment, our team will extract as much water as possible from your property. This includes using pow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water and water-saturated materials.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ry your property and remove any remaining moisture. This includes using desiccants, dehumidifiers, and fans to ensure your property is completely dry.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your property is dry, our team will clean and sanitize all surfaces to prevent mold and bacterial growth. This includes using eco-friendly cleaning products and sanitizing solutions.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, our team will repair and restore your property to its original condition. This includes repairing damaged walls, floors, and ceilings, as well as replacing any damaged materials.

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Cost in Sweden, NY
The cost of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al in Sweden, NY,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ners have encountered.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, moisture levels |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, labor costs |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| Duration of rental, type of equipment |
| Disinfecting and Odor Removal |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ials |
